The Pro Evolution Soccer 6 (PES 6) Option File Editor is the ultimate tool for updating and customizing your classic football game. Released in 2006, PES 6 remains a fan favorite due to its realistic gameplay engine. However, its team rosters, player stats, and club kits are decades out of date.

An option file ( KONAMI-WIN32PES6OPT on PC) is a small file that stores all the user-edited data in Pro Evolution Soccer 6. This includes: (e.g., updating squads for 2026). Team Names & Emblems (Fixing licenses). Kit Formulas (Colors and designs). Formations & Tactics .
